Панель управления для веб-разработчиков — отличные решения, которые помогут повысить эффективность работы

Веб-разработка в настоящее время является одной из наиболее востребованных профессий в сфере информационных технологий. Она предоставляет возможность создавать и поддерживать веб-сайты, которые являются визитной карточкой многих компаний и организаций. Чтобы быть успешным веб-разработчиком, необходимо использовать эффективные инструменты, которые помогут упростить и ускорить процесс разработки.

Выбор правильной панели управления является важным шагом в создании веб-приложений. Панель управления предоставляет разработчику доступ к различным инструментам, которые помогут ему управлять проектом, контролировать версии кода, управлять базами данных и тестировать приложение перед его развертыванием.

Существует множество панелей управления, доступных для веб-разработчиков. Каждая из них имеет свои преимущества и недостатки, и выбор зависит от индивидуальных потребностей и предпочтений разработчика. Некоторые панели управления, такие как cPanel и Plesk, являются платными и предоставляются веб-хостинг-провайдерами. Другие панели управления, такие как ISPmanager и VestaCP, доступны бесплатно и могут быть установлены на собственных серверах.

В любом случае, выбор панели управления может повлиять на производительность и безопасность веб-приложения, поэтому необходимо проанализировать их функциональность и возможности. Необходимо также учитывать надежность и поддержку со стороны разработчиков панели управления, так как они часто выпускают обновления и исправления, улучшающие и защищающие приложение.

Инструменты для создания и управления сайтами

1. Редакторы кода: Редакторы кода являются неотъемлемой частью работы веб-разработчиков. Эти инструменты позволяют разработчикам создавать и редактировать код сайта в удобной среде. Некоторые популярные редакторы кода включают Sublime Text, Visual Studio Code и Atom.

2. Графические редакторы: Графические редакторы используются для создания и редактирования дизайна сайта, включая макеты, графику и изображения. Adobe Photoshop и Sketch являются двумя популярными инструментами графического дизайна, которые широко используются веб-разработчиками.

3. Фреймворки: Фреймворки предоставляют набор инструментов и функций, которые упрощают процесс разработки и управления сайтами. Некоторые популярные фреймворки включают Bootstrap, jQuery и React.

4. CMS (системы управления контентом): CMS позволяют веб-разработчикам управлять содержимым и структурой сайта без необходимости написания кода. WordPress, Joomla и Drupal являются популярными CMS, которые широко используются веб-разработчиками.

5. Тестирование и отладка: Инструменты для тестирования и отладки помогают веб-разработчикам проверять и исправлять ошибки в коде сайта. Chrome DevTools, Firebug и Selenium являются популярными инструментами для тестирования и отладки веб-сайтов.

6. Хостинг и доменные регистраторы: Хостинг и доменные регистраторы используются для размещения и подключения сайта к интернету. Некоторые популярные хостинг-провайдеры включают Bluehost, HostGator и GoDaddy.

Использование правильных инструментов является ключевым фактором для эффективной работы веб-разработчиков. Каждый инструмент выполняет определенные функции, которые помогают веб-разработчикам достичь оптимальных результатов. Выбор правильных инструментов для вашей работы может занять некоторое время, но оно стоит того, чтобы получить высококачественные результаты и повысить производительность.

Популярные CMS для веб-разработки

Существует множество CMS на рынке, но некоторые из них являются особенно популярными среди веб-разработчиков. Вот несколько самых известных:

WordPress: WordPress является одной из самых популярных систем управления контентом и предлагает множество возможностей для разработчиков. Она имеет дружественный интерфейс пользователя, богатую библиотеку плагинов и тем, а также обширное сообщество разработчиков. С WordPress вы можете создавать разнообразные типы веб-сайтов, от простых блогов до полнофункциональных интернет-магазинов.

Joomla: Joomla также пользуется популярностью среди разработчиков благодаря своей мощной функциональности. Она предлагает широкий спектр расширений и шаблонов, что делает ее идеальным выбором для создания сайтов различной сложности. Joomla имеет удобный интерфейс администратора и обширную документацию, что облегчает работу разработчикам.

Drupal: Drupal – это мощная и гибкая CMS, которая позволяет создавать высококачественные веб-сайты любого размера и сложности. Она предлагает широкий спектр функций, включая современную систему управления контентом, гибкие права доступа и множество модулей. Drupal также предоставляет шаблоны для быстрого начала работы.

Magento: Magento – это CMS, специализирующаяся на создании интернет-магазинов. Она предлагает множество функций для управления товарами, заказами и платежами. Magento обладает мощными инструментами по расширению функциональности и может быть настроена для работы с большими объемами данных.

Shopify: Shopify – это облачная CMS, предназначенная для создания и управления интернет-магазинами. Она предлагает простой и интуитивно понятный интерфейс, а также множество функций для настройки внешнего вида и функциональности веб-сайта.

Это только несколько примеров популярных CMS, доступных для веб-разработки. Выбор CMS зависит от ваших потребностей и требований проекта, поэтому важно изучить функциональность и возможности каждой системы перед принятием решения.

Панели управления сайтами: выбирайте надежность и удобство

При выборе панели управления самым важным является надежность. Ведь никто не хочет столкнуться с ситуацией, когда сайт перестает работать из-за ошибок в системе управления. Чтобы избежать таких проблем, необходимо выбирать проверенные и популярные панели, которые постоянно обновляются и поддерживаются разработчиками. Такие панели обычно имеют большое сообщество пользователей, готовых поделиться опытом и предложить помощь в случае возникновения проблем.

Также важным критерием при выборе панели управления является удобство использования. Веб-разработчик проводит много времени в панели управления, поэтому важно, чтобы она была интуитивно понятной и позволяла выполнять задачи быстро и без лишнего труда. Удобство использования включает в себя простой и понятный интерфейс, удобное расположение элементов управления, быстрый доступ к наиболее часто используемым функциям и наличие документации или руководства пользователя.

Отдельного внимания заслуживают панели управления с расширяемым функционалом. Как разработчик, вы постоянно сталкиваетесь с новыми требованиями и задачами, и вам может потребоваться добавить дополнительную функциональность веб-проекту. Интеграция с популярными инструментами и возможность добавления плагинов или расширений позволят вам расширить функциональность своего сайта без необходимости писать код с нуля.

  • WordPress — одна из самых популярных панелей управления сайтами, которая предлагает широкий функционал и множество готовых шаблонов. Идеально подходит для блогов, интернет-магазинов и корпоративных сайтов.
  • Joomla — панель управления с простым и интуитивно понятным интерфейсом, которая отлично подходит для создания сложных и масштабных веб-проектов.
  • Drupal — панель управления с расширенными возможностями и высокой степенью гибкости. Подходит для создания сложных и масштабных веб-проектов с большим количеством пользователей.

Выбор панели управления сайтом зависит от ваших потребностей и предпочтений. Однако, независимо от выбора, необходимо уделять внимание надежности, удобству использования и расширяемости. Постоянно следите за обновлениями и новостями в мире веб-разработки, чтобы быть в курсе последних трендов и выбирать лучшее для вашего проекта.

Лучшие платформы для создания интернет-магазинов

Создание интернет-магазина требует от разработчика выбора правильной платформы, которая обеспечит надежный и эффективный функционал. В данной статье мы рассмотрим несколько лучших платформ для создания интернет-магазинов.

1. Magento

Magento – одна из самых популярных и мощных платформ для создания интернет-магазинов. Она обладает широким функционалом и возможностью расширения с помощью различных плагинов и модулей. Благодаря своей гибкости и масштабируемости, Magento подходит как для небольших магазинов, так и для крупных онлайн-бизнесов.

2. WooCommerce

WooCommerce – популярная платформа для создания интернет-магазинов на базе WordPress. Она отличается легкостью использования и большим количеством готовых тем и плагинов. WooCommerce позволяет создавать магазины различного масштаба и предлагает широкие возможности по управлению продуктами, заказами и платежами.

3. Shopify

Shopify – удобная и простая в использовании платформа для создания интернет-магазинов. Она предлагает большой выбор готовых шаблонов и инструментов для настройки магазина. Shopify также обладает встроенными инструментами маркетинга и аналитики, которые помогают повысить эффективность магазина.

4. OpenCart

OpenCart – платформа для создания интернет-магазинов с простым и интуитивно понятным интерфейсом. Она предлагает широкий функционал и возможность расширения с помощью модулей. OpenCart отлично подходит для небольших и средних магазинов, обладает хорошей производительностью и поддержкой различных платежных систем.

5. PrestaShop

PrestaShop – платформа для создания интернет-магазинов с удобным интерфейсом и большим количеством инструментов для управления магазином. Она предлагает готовые шаблоны и модули, а также возможность создания своих дизайнов и расширений. PrestaShop подходит как для небольших магазинов, так и для крупных торговых платформ.

Выбор платформы для создания интернет-магазина зависит от потребностей и требований вашего бизнеса. Важно учитывать гибкость, функционал и возможности расширения выбранной платформы, чтобы обеспечить эффективную и надежную работу вашего интернет-магазина.

CMS для блогов: выберите стиль и функциональность

Одна из самых популярных CMS для блогов – WordPress. Это мощная и гибкая платформа, которая предлагает широкий выбор тем и плагинов, что позволяет создавать уникальные и функциональные блоги. WordPress также имеет большое сообщество разработчиков, где можно найти помощь и обменяться опытом.

Для тех, кто ищет более простую и легкую в использовании CMS, можно рассмотреть платформу Blogger. Она предоставляет базовые инструменты для создания и публикации блогов и прекрасно подойдет для начинающих блоггеров.

Если вы нацелены на создание своего уникального дизайна и хотите иметь полный контроль над функциональностью своего блога, Drupal – отличный выбор. Она предлагает множество модулей и возможностей для кастомизации, но требует более продвинутых навыков веб-разработки.

Еще одной популярной CMS для блогов является Joomla. Она предоставляет широкий набор инструментов и функциональности, а также имеет большое сообщество поддержки и множество тем, шаблонов и расширений.

Конечный выбор CMS для блога будет зависеть от ваших потребностей и предпочтений. Подумайте о том, какой стиль и функциональность вы хотите иметь на своем блоге, и выберите CMS, которая наиболее соответствует вашим требованиям.

Популярные фреймворки для разработки веб-приложений

Веб-разработка требует использования различных инструментов для создания и поддержки веб-приложений. Фреймворки стали неотъемлемой частью разработки, предлагая программистам готовые инструменты и библиотеки для работы. Вот некоторые из самых популярных фреймворков для разработки веб-приложений:

1. Django: Django — это мощный фреймворк для разработки веб-приложений на языке Python. Он предлагает удобные средства для работы с базами данных, управления пользовательскими интерфейсами, обработки форм и многое другое. Django также обладает хорошей документацией и крупным сообществом разработчиков.

2. Ruby on Rails: Ruby on Rails — это фреймворк для разработки веб-приложений на языке Ruby. Он известен своей простотой и изящностью в написании кода. Ruby on Rails предоставляет широкий спектр функций и удобные средства разработки, что делает его популярным у разработчиков по всему миру.

3. Laravel: Laravel — это один из самых популярных фреймворков для разработки веб-приложений на языке PHP. Он предлагает простой и элегантный синтаксис, а также множество полезных функций, включая маршрутизацию, контроллеры, автоматическое сжатие CSS и JavaScript.

4. Angular: Angular — это фреймворк для создания динамических веб-приложений на языке JavaScript. Он разработан компанией Google и предлагает широкий спектр инструментов для разработки пользовательского интерфейса. Angular позволяет создавать масштабируемые и быстрые приложения, что делает его востребованным среди веб-разработчиков.

5. React: React — это библиотека для разработки пользовательского интерфейса на языке JavaScript. Он позволяет создавать компоненты, которые легко манипулировать и обновлять. React также обладает хорошей производительностью, что делает его популярным для разработки интерактивных веб-приложений.

Выбор фреймворка зависит от потребностей проекта и предпочтений разработчика. Все эти фреймворки имеют свои особенности и преимущества, которые могут помочь веб-разработчикам создавать эффективные и надежные веб-приложения. Независимо от выбранного фреймворка, главное — использовать его правильно и оставаться в курсе последних трендов разработки.

Интеграция сторонних сервисов в ваш сайт

Современные веб-разработчики часто сталкиваются с необходимостью интегрировать сторонние сервисы, чтобы добавить функциональность на свои сайты. Это может быть все, начиная от платежных систем и систем управления контентом и заканчивая аналитическими инструментами и комментариями.

Интеграция сторонних сервисов в ваш сайт может значительно улучшить его функциональность и опыт пользователя. Например, добавление кнопок «Поделиться» от социальных сетей позволяет вашим посетителям легко делиться контентом вашего сайта с другими в своих профилях.

Когда дело доходит до интеграции сторонних сервисов, вам могут потребоваться некоторые навыки программирования, в зависимости от сложности ваших требований. Однако, многие сервисы предоставляют готовые и легко настраиваемые коды, которые можно просто вставить на ваш сайт.

Некоторые из популярных сервисов, которые могут быть интегрированы на ваш сайт, включают:

  • Google Analytics: для отслеживания статистики вашего сайта и анализа поведения посетителей.
  • Stripe: для приема платежей на вашем сайте.
  • WordPress: одна из самых популярных платформ управления контентом, которую можно интегрировать в ваш сайт.
  • Disqus: сервис комментариев, позволяющий посетителям оставлять комментарии на вашем сайте.
  • MailChimp: сервис для управления списками рассылки и отправки электронных писем.

Также вы можете использовать API (Application Programming Interface) для интеграции своего сайта с другими сервисами. API позволяет вашему сайту взаимодействовать с внешними сервисами, такими как социальные сети, электронные платежные системы и другие.

Иметь возможность интегрировать сторонние сервисы в ваш сайт позволит вам добавить разнообразную функциональность и сделать ваш сайт еще более удобным и полезным для ваших пользователей.

Средства тестирования и отладки веб-приложений

Разработка веб-приложений может быть сложным заданием, поэтому необходимы инструменты для тестирования и отладки, которые помогут обнаружить и исправить ошибки, а также проверить работоспособность приложения.

Одним из самых популярных инструментов для тестирования веб-приложений является Postman. Это мощное приложение, которое позволяет отправлять HTTP-запросы на сервер и получать ответы. С его помощью можно проверить работу API, отправив запрос на определенный URL и проверить полученный ответ.

Другим полезным инструментом для тестирования веб-приложений является Selenium. Этот инструмент позволяет автоматизировать тестирование веб-приложений, создав скрипты, которые будут воспроизводить различные действия пользователя на странице, такие как ввод данных, нажатие кнопок и переход по ссылкам. Selenium также предоставляет возможности для работы с различными браузерами и операционными системами.

Для отладки веб-приложений можно использовать инструмент Chrome DevTools, который является встроенным в браузер Google Chrome. С его помощью можно анализировать код HTML, CSS и JavaScript, а также отслеживать сетевые запросы, производить профилирование кода и отлаживать JavaScript с помощью точек останова.

Инструмент Visual Studio Code также предоставляет возможности для отладки веб-приложений. Встроенный отладчик позволяет запускать приложение в режиме отладки, устанавливать точки останова и пошагово выполнять код. Также можно анализировать структуру проекта, автоматически исправлять ошибки и использовать различные расширения для улучшения производительности разработки.

ИнструментОписание
PostmanИнструмент для отправки HTTP-запросов на сервер и проверки ответов
SeleniumИнструмент для автоматизированного тестирования веб-приложений
Chrome DevToolsВстроенный инструмент в браузер Google Chrome для отладки веб-приложений
Visual Studio CodeИнтегрированная среда разработки с возможностями отладки и улучшения производительности

Каждый из этих инструментов имеет свои преимущества и может использоваться в сочетании с другими для получения наилучших результатов. Выберите те, которые наиболее подходят вам и вашим потребностям, чтобы сделать процесс разработки более эффективным.

Удобные инструменты для управления базами данных

Один из самых популярных инструментов для управления базами данных — это phpMyAdmin. Это бесплатное веб-приложение, которое позволяет управлять MySQL базами данных через веб-интерфейс. PhpMyAdmin предоставляет множество функций, включая создание и удаление баз данных, таблиц и полей, выполнение SQL-запросов, импорт и экспорт данных и многое другое. Этот инструмент является очень удобным и широко используется в веб-разработке.

Еще одним популярным инструментом является Adminer. Это также веб-приложение для управления базами данных, но с отличительной особенностью — оно может работать с различными базами данных, включая MySQL, PostgreSQL, SQLite, MS SQL и другие. Adminer предлагает простой и интуитивно понятный интерфейс, который позволяет легко управлять структурой и данными в базах данных. Он также поддерживает выполнение SQL-запросов, импорт и экспорт данных и другие полезные функции.

Если вам нужно удаленное управление базами данных, то может быть полезно использовать инструменты, такие как DBeaver или Sequel Pro. DBeaver — это универсальный клиент баз данных, который поддерживает большое количество СУБД и предоставляет широкий набор функций для работы с базами данных. Sequel Pro — это инструмент для управления базами данных MySQL, который имеет простой и понятный интерфейс.

Кроме того, существуют инструменты, специально разработанные для управления определенными базами данных. Например, для MongoDB существует MongoDB Compass — интуитивный графический интерфейс для управления данными в MongoDB. А для PostgreSQL доступен инструмент pgAdmin, который предоставляет широкий набор функций для работы с базами данных PostgreSQL.

Выбор инструментов для управления базами данных зависит от ваших предпочтений и требований проекта. Основываясь на вашем опыте и потребностях, выберите инструменты, которые обеспечат вам удобство и эффективность при работе с базами данных.

Оцените статью